Forecasters warned in an early 2 p.m. advisory that “some additional strengthening is possible this afternoon,” though Laura is expected to remain a Category 4 storm.
Update 1:50 p.m. EDT Aug. 26: Laura strengthened Wednesday afternoon to become a powerful Category 4 hurricane with maximum sustained winds of 140 mph, according to the NHC.
